Output 52678588e48c84e796f6a504ccb39743f49f0a11b3d4510ff11d9f122b0dfc7f:1

value
2008000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ac383f516cfb7fb29cde3eb46cf259d31cc02361 OP_EQUAL
address
3HPdXfvvoRddZ6h1owijtekp6FS6MjwhJf
transaction
52678588e48c84e796f6a504ccb39743f49f0a11b3d4510ff11d9f122b0dfc7f